A diamond blade cutting hard porcelain and stone eventually glazes over — the surface loads up, the cut slows to a crawl, and heat climbs. Most people assume the blade is done. Usually it isn't. The Montolit Dressing Stick strips that dull outer layer to expose the sharp diamond waiting underneath: run the blade across the stick and it goes right back to cutting faster, cooler, and cleaner, often within seconds.
It works on diamond blades and helps on core bits and grinding wheels too. Keep it with your everyday wet blades like the Continuous Rim DNA and DNA Series, and reach for it whenever your FSB core bits start to drag.
Pro tip: Dress the blade the moment the cut slows, not after you've forced ten more cuts — a glazed blade builds the heat that actually does shorten its life. A few passes under running water is all it takes.
